Method

For the Carnitas

  1. 1

    Prepare the Pork

    In a slow cooker, place the pork shoulder. Add minced garlic, diced onion, cumin, oregano, salt, and black pepper. Pour in the orange juice and lime juice.

  2. 2

    Cook the Carnitas

    Cover and cook on low for 8 hours or until the pork is tender and shreds easily with a fork.

  3. 3

    Shred the Pork

    Once cooked, remove the pork from the slow cooker and shred it with two forks.

For the Fire-Roasted Salsa

  1. 4

    Roast the Ingredients

    On a grill or under the broiler, roast the tomatoes, jalapeño, and onion until charred.

  2. 5

    Blend the Salsa

    In a blender, combine the roasted vegetables with cilantro, lime juice, and salt. Blend until smooth.

For the Chipotle Crema

  1. 6

    Prepare the Chipotle Crema

    In a small bowl, combine sour cream, chopped chipotle peppers, and lime juice. Mix until well combined.

For Assembly

  1. 7

    Assemble the Taquitos

    Warm the corn tortillas slightly to make them pliable. Fill each tortilla with shredded carnitas and roll tightly.

  2. 8

    Serve

    Place the taquitos on a plate. Drizzle with fire-roasted salsa, top with chipotle crema, sprinkle with queso fresco, and garnish with shredded lettuce.
